FALL IN-DEPOSITS

' NEW SOUTH WALES BANKS. (United Press Assn.—By Telegraph—Copyright) Sydney, October 20. The banking position in New South Wales disclosed in the compilation of the aggregate of the trading banks of this State for the quarter ended September 30 shows a continued shrinkage in deposits, and although there has been a contraction in advances, added tc Government securities that combined item is still in excess of deposits. The June quarter deposits .have decreased by. £2,597,694 and taken over the year the decrease is £4,769,145.
